Интерполяция строк C#. Форматирование ввода и вывода в консоль
из PHP в консоль браузера
Для отладки кода в PHP существует несколько способов вывода данных. Одним, из наиболее интересных способов, является вывод данных в консоль браузера.
Этот способ позволяет разработчику получать подробную информацию о содержимом переменных и результатов выполнений функций, но заранее скрыв это от обычного пользователя сайта. Для примера предлагается воспользоваться классом из статических методов: class Console{
private static array $m = [];
public static function out(){
if(!empty(self::$m)) {
echo '<script>';
foreach(self::$m as $k => $vs){
foreach($vs as $v){
echo 'console...
Консольный скрипт с подключением ядра 1С-Битрикс
Бывают случаи, когда нужно сделать скрипт на php, который бы отображал вывод непосредственно в консоль сервера при подключении через ssh, либо отправлял выходные данные на электронную почту. К тому же очень удобно такой скрипт непосредственно добавить в исполнение через cron, не пользуясь интерфейсом агентов 1С-Битрикс. Непосредственно структура такого файла очень проста:
1. заголовочная часть, где стоит строка для bash с указанием какой интерпретатор использовать
2. Блок установки параметров для битрикс. Обеспечение utf-8 режима работы, установка серверных параметров, констант битрикс и непосредственно включение пролога Битрикс со сбросом буфера...